首页 > 其他分享 >DAY4

DAY4

时间:2022-11-21 16:03:22浏览次数:30  
标签:Scanner DAY4 System else println input out

流程控制

image

1.顺序结构

2.选择结构

a.算法结构很重要

b.比如100个数字里查找,if 分1-50;50-100,快速查找

image
image
image
image
image

eg

package basic;

import java.util.Scanner;

public class a7if {
public static void main(String[] args) {
Scanner input = new Scanner(System.in);
System.out.println("请输入字符");
String a = input.nextLine();
if (a.equals("你好")) {
System.out.println("你好");
} else {
System.out.println("你说啥");
}
System.out.println("请输入成绩");
float b=input.nextFloat();
if(b>100){
System.out.println("不是成绩");
}
else if(b>=90){
System.out.println("成绩优秀");
}else if(b>=80){
System.out.println("成绩较好");
}
else if(b>=70){
System.out.println("良");
}
else if(b>=60){
System.out.println("及格");
}
else{
System.out.println("输入不是成绩");
}
input.close();
}
}

image
image
package basic;

import java.util.Scanner;

public class a8switch {
public static void main(String[] args) {
//case 穿透,//switch匹配一个具体的结果
Scanner input=new Scanner(System.in);
System.out.println("请输入等级");
char a=input.next().charAt(0);
switch(a){
case ('A'):
System.out.println("优秀");
break;
case ('B'):
System.out.println("良");
break;
case ('C'):
System.out.println("及格");
break;
default:
System.out.println("等级不对");
}

}

}

标签:Scanner,DAY4,System,else,println,input,out
From: https://www.cnblogs.com/vicxiao/p/16910830.html

相关文章

  • 代码随想录day4---LeetCode24. 两两交换链表中的节点&19.删除链表的倒数第N个节点&面
    LeetCode24.两两交换链表中的节点题目链接给你一个链表,两两交换其中相邻的节点,并返回交换后链表的头节点。你必须在不修改节点内部的值的情况下完成本题(即,只能进行节......
  • javascript-代码随想录训练营day4
    24.两两交换链表中的节点题目链接:https://leetcode.cn/problems/swap-nodes-in-pairs/题目描述:给你一个链表,两两交换其中相邻的节点,并返回交换后链表的头节点。你必须......
  • day49
    webEL表达式EL表达式:expressionlanguage 表达式语言,主要是从作用域中获取值格式:${}JSTL标签库:jsp页面中的标签库(c标签)解读标签fmt标签转年月日先将数......
  • Day4-4 while和do...while循环
    循环结构while循环do...while循环for循环Java5中引入了主要用于数组的增强型for循环。while循环while是最近本的循环,结构为:while(布尔表达式){......
  • Day4-2 顺序结构,If选择结构
    顺序结构Java基本结构就是顺序结构,除非特别指明,否则就按照顺序一句一句执行选择结构if单选择结构if双选择结构if多选择结构嵌套的if结构switch多选择结构......
  • day46
    webjsp动态包含jsp:include动态包含标签,就是将jsp页面经过编译之后,把页面展示的效果引入进来jsp静态包含include:静态包含标签,相当于是将代码复制粘贴过来,file......
  • day45
    webtomcat数据源context中添加连接池通过数据源获取数据库连接service层service层:业务逻辑层,不做任何数据库操作,只负责指挥dao层(调用dao层)service层中的方......
  • 代码随想录day48 | 198.打家劫舍 213.打家劫舍II 337.打家劫舍III
    198.打家劫舍题目|文章思路数组以及下标含义dp[j]:当偷到第j家时所能获得的最多的金钱递推公式dp[j]=max(dp[j-1],dp[j-2]+nums[i])当偷到第j家时,如果偷......
  • 牛客java选择题每日打卡Day4
    牛客java选择题每日打卡Day4......
  • 代码随想录day45 | 70. 爬楼梯 322. 零钱兑换 279. 完全平方数
    70.爬楼梯题目|文章思路这道题目要求有序,因此是全背包的排列做法。1.数组下标以及含义dp[i]:爬到n台阶一共有dp[i]种方法。2.递推关系dp[i]+=dp[i-j];3.初始......